Common Roofing Issues Detectable Through Drone Inspections

The advanced imaging technology deployed by commercial drone inspection services can identify a wide range of roofing problems that might go unnoticed during conventional inspections. For commercial properties in Mission Viejo, where buildings face specific environmental challenges from coastal influence and seasonal weather patterns, early detection of these issues is particularly valuable. The comprehensive nature of drone inspections allows facilities maintenance teams to develop targeted repair strategies rather than relying on assumptions or limited visual assessments.

  • Moisture Infiltration: Thermal imaging can detect water penetration and trapped moisture beneath the roof membrane long before it causes visible interior damage, allowing for preventative intervention rather than emergency response.
  • Membrane Deterioration: High-resolution cameras can identify surface degradation, blistering, cracking, or separation that indicates the roof covering is approaching the end of its service life.
  • Drainage Issues: Drones can detect ponding water, clogged drains, and improper drainage patterns that could lead to structural loading concerns or accelerated deterioration of roofing materials.
  • Structural Deformation: 3D mapping capabilities can measure subtle sagging or deformation that might indicate underlying structural problems requiring immediate attention.
  • HVAC and Equipment Issues: Inspections can identify problems with rooftop equipment installations, including improper flashing, deteriorated curbs, or equipment that may be causing damage to the roof surface.
  • Previous Repair Failures: Drones can evaluate the condition of prior repairs and patches to determine if they remain effective or require additional attention, helping facilities teams track maintenance requests and schedule follow-up work.

Regulations and Compliance for Drone Inspections in Mission Viejo

Operating commercial drones in Mission Viejo requires adherence to both federal regulations and local ordinances. Professional drone inspection services must navigate a complex regulatory landscape to provide legally compliant services. Facility managers should verify that their chosen inspection provider maintains all necessary certifications and permissions to operate legally in Orange County and specifically within Mission Viejo jurisdictional boundaries.

  • FAA Part 107 Certification: Legitimate commercial drone operators must possess current FAA Part 107 certification, which verifies their knowledge of airspace regulations, operational limitations, and safety protocols.
  • Airspace Authorizations: Mission Viejo falls within controlled airspace due to proximity to John Wayne Airport, requiring drone operators to secure LAANC (Low Altitude Authorization and Notification Capability) approval before conducting flights.
  • Insurance Requirements: Professional services should maintain comprehensive liability insurance specifically covering drone operations, protecting property owners from potential claims related to inspection activities.
  • Privacy Considerations: Operators must respect privacy laws when conducting inspections, ensuring flight paths and imaging focus exclusively on the subject property to maintain compliance with data privacy regulations.
  • Mission Viejo Municipal Restrictions: Local ordinances may impose additional restrictions on drone operations, particularly around sensitive facilities, public spaces, or during specific events.

Scheduling and Managing Regular Drone Inspection Programs

Establishing a regular cadence of drone inspections is essential for maximizing the preventative maintenance benefits of this technology. For commercial properties in Mission Viejo, creating a structured inspection schedule that accounts for seasonal factors, warranty requirements, and building-specific needs helps optimize the value of each inspection while ensuring critical issues are identified promptly. Effective program management requires thoughtful planning and coordination.

  • Inspection Frequency Determination: Most commercial properties benefit from bi-annual inspections (spring and fall), though properties with older roofs or known issues may require quarterly assessments to monitor developing problems.
  • Seasonal Considerations: In Mission Viejo, scheduling inspections after winter rains and before summer heat can identify moisture-related issues, while fall inspections help prepare for the rainy season, allowing for better seasonal adjustment strategies.
  • Post-Event Inspections: Additional inspections should be scheduled following extreme weather events, nearby construction activities, or after major maintenance work on rooftop equipment.
  • Coordination with Other Maintenance: Aligning drone inspections with related maintenance activities creates efficiencies, such as scheduling repairs shortly after inspections or coordinating with HVAC service visits.
  • Documentation and Reporting Systems: Establishing standardized protocols for receiving, reviewing, and acting upon inspection reports ensures consistent follow-through on identified issues.

1. How often should commercial buildings in Mission Viejo schedule drone roof inspections?

Most commercial properties in Mission Viejo benefit from bi-annual drone inspections – typically in spring (after winter rains) and fall (before the rainy season). However, buildings with older roofs, known issues, or those in more exposed locations may require quarterly inspections. Additional inspections should be conducted following extreme weather events, nearby construction activities that could impact the roof, or after major rooftop equipment installations or modifications. The specific frequency should be determined based on your roof’s age, condition, warranty requirements, and historical performance. Working with a qualified drone inspection service can help establish an appropriate schedule tailored to your property’s specific needs.

2. What qualifications should I look for in a commercial drone roof inspection service in Mission Viejo?

When selecting a drone inspection provider in Mission Viejo, verify they possess: current FAA Part 107 certification for all pilots; specific LAANC authorization capabilities for Orange County airspace; comprehensive aviation liability insurance (minimum $1M coverage); commercial-grade drones with high-resolution and thermal imaging capabilities; demonstrable experience with commercial roofing systems similar to your property; technical staff who can interpret roofing conditions (ideally including certified roof inspectors or consultants); and secure data management protocols. Request sample reports to evaluate the quality and depth of their analysis, and check references from other commercial properties in the area. The best providers combine drone technology expertise with substantial commercial roofing knowledge to deliver truly actionable insights.

5. What types of issues can drone inspections detect that might be missed in traditional roof inspections?

Drone inspections excel at detecting subtle or hidden issues that traditional methods often miss. Thermal imaging can identify subsurface moisture infiltration and insulation problems that show no visible surface symptoms but could be causing hidden damage. High-resolution cameras can detect microcracks, small punctures, and early membrane deterioration that would be invisible from a distance but could develop into leaks. Comprehensive coverage ensures no roof section goes unexamined, unlike walking inspections that might follow limited paths. 3D modeling capabilities can measure slight depressions or ponding areas that indicate potential structural concerns. Drones can safely access and thoroughly inspect difficult areas like steep slopes, fragile sections, or congested mechanical areas that inspectors might avoid due to safety concerns. Sequential inspections enable change detection analysis to identify slowly developing issues before they become apparent through conventional inspection methods.
